Kung Pao Chicken
Serves 4
30 mins prep
15 mins cook
45 mins total
A little spicy, a little sweet, and a whole lot of tasty is what you get with Kung Pao chicken. This easy version allows you to enjoy a restaurant-quality meal at home. It features tender chicken marinated with baking soda for that perfect texture and includes peanuts and water chestnuts for an authentic flavor and crunch.
0 servings
1: Cut the chicken breast into cubes and marinate with baking soda, cornstarch, Shaoxing wine, and soy sauce for 30 minutes. 2: In a bowl, mix light soy sauce, rice vinegar, Shaoxing wine, light brown sugar, hoisin sauce, cornstarch, and sesame oil to create the sauce. 3: Heat vegetable oil in a wok or frying pan over medium-high heat. 4: Stir fry the marinated chicken until cooked through. 5: Add the diced red and green bell peppers, peanuts, dried chili peppers, minced garlic, and minced ginger to the pan. 6: Pour the sauce over the chicken and vegetables, and stir to coat everything evenly. 7: Cook for an additional few minutes until everything is heated through.
